Pipeline Reinforced Mesh - Line Wire Crimped to Fit Concrete Application
Pipeline reinforced mesh, also called concrete weight coating mesh (CWC mesh), is manufactured from low carbon steel with galvanized coating. Available in both cold galvanized wire and hot dipped galvanized wire meeting ASTM standards, the line wires are deeply crimped and welded to form a wave structure. This design facilitates concrete coating and submergence in water or earth. The mesh provides excellent corrosion and rust resistance, protecting concrete weight coated pipelines during and after installation.
Pipeline Reinforced Mesh Structures
Pipeline reinforced mesh consists of line wires and cross wires:
- Line Wire: Deeply crimped and spaced at equal distances, welded into a wavy structure. Available in types with 6, 8, or 10 cross wires per mesh. In 6-cross-wire meshes, the middle 4 are equally spaced with edge wires positioned farther apart. This wave structure optimizes concrete coating and immersion.
- Cross Wire: Straight wires spaced uniformly across the mesh, securely fixed to line wires through spot welding technology.
- Exposed Wire Edge: ≤ 2.5 mm, ensuring excellent corrosion and rust resistance to protect pipelines.
Specifications of Pipeline Reinforced Mesh
4 standard types available: CT-N, CT-T, CT-L and CT-W.
CT-N
Low carbon steel wire mesh for concrete weight coated pipeline reinforcement. Features 6 deeply crimped line wires between cross wires. The 2-inch mesh with 1-inch overlap design optimizes coating application.
CT-T
Galvanized low carbon steel spot welded mesh with 8 deeply crimped line wires between cross wires, designed for concrete weight coated pipeline reinforcement.
CT-L
Galvanized low carbon steel spot welded mesh with 92.4 mm spacing between cross wires (versus standard 67 mm), engineered for concrete weight coated pipeline reinforcement.
CT-W
Galvanized low carbon steel spot welded mesh featuring 10 deeply crimped line wires between cross wires, designed for concrete weight coated pipeline reinforcement.
